Question 2

Briefly define and compare Gantt and Network diagrams.

Answer to Question 2

A Gantt chart is a graphical representation of a project that shows each task activity as a horizontal bar whose length is proportional to its time for completion. A Network diagram is a graphical depiction of project task activities and their interrelationships. The distinguishing feature of a Network diagram is that the ordering of activities is shown by connecting an activity with its predecessor and successor activities. Gantt and Network diagrams have features that enable them to more easily demonstrate certain aspects of a project more so than the other. Gantt shows the duration of activities; a Network diagram shows the sequence dependencies between activities. Gantt shows the time overlap of activities; a Network diagram does not show time overlap but does show what activities could be done in parallel. Some forms of Gantt charts can show slack time available within an earliest start and latest finish duration; a Network diagram shows this by data within activity rectangles.

Did you know?

For about 100 years, scientists thought that peptic ulcers were caused by stress, spicy food, and alcohol. Later, researchers added stomach acid to the list of causes and began treating ulcers with antacids. Now it is known that peptic ulcers are predominantly caused by Helicobacter pylori, a spiral-shaped bacterium that normally exist in the stomach.
